Есть родительский класс, с методом test()
, в котором я использую константу через вызов имякласса::константа;
Есть дочерний класс, который наследует родительский класс.
Если я в конструкторе дочернего класса обращаюсь к методу родительского класса test()
- метод отрабатывает нормально. Если я создаю новый метод,с другим именем, вызываю его из конструктора, а в нем вызываю родительский метод - то ругается на то что я использую $this
не как объект.
Для тех,кому нужен код. Кусок из родительского класса,на который ругается РНР :
$text = self::TEXT_START.' trigered '. $this->token;
Но повторюсь. Метод спокойно вызывается из конструктора дочернего класса,и с ошибкой, если я в конструкторе дочернего класса вызываю другой метод, в котором так же само обращаюсь к методу test()
.
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Почему при выполнении этого кода получается 0, а должно быть 123?
Как перехватить сообщение WM_NCCREATE (о создании окна) ?
Помогите реализовать такоеЕсть 2 динамических блока добавленных на страницу через $()
Нужно сделать, чтобы в меню при наведении на элемент border-bottom был двух цветов, как на картинке: